Durable Polyurethane Vacuum Hoses for Efficient Industrial and Commercial Applications


Understanding Polyurethane Vacuum Hoses Applications, Benefits, and Features


Polyurethane vacuum hoses have gained significant popularity across various industries due to their impressive properties and versatile applications. These hoses are renowned for their flexibility, durability, and resistance to wear and tear, making them ideal for a wide range of tasks, particularly in vacuum systems.


Composition and Characteristics


Polyurethane (PU) is a type of polymer that exhibits unique qualities, such as elasticity, resilience, and toughness. When used in vacuum hoses, these characteristics translate into a product that can withstand rigorous conditions. Polyurethane vacuum hoses are typically lightweight and flexible, allowing for easier maneuverability in confined spaces. Additionally, they are resistant to abrasion, which is crucial in environments where hoses experience constant friction.


One of the standout features of polyurethane vacuum hoses is their ability to maintain performance over varying temperatures. Typically, they can operate effectively within a temperature range of -40°F to 200°F. This attribute allows them to be used in diverse environments, from industrial settings to specialized applications such as food processing and pharmaceuticals.


Key Benefits


1. Durability Polyurethane hoses are known for their high tensile strength, making them resistant to tears and punctures. This durability ensures a longer lifespan than traditional rubber hoses, resulting in lower replacement costs and reduced downtime in operations.


2. Flexibility The flexibility of polyurethane vacuum hoses is another significant advantage. They can easily bend and twist without kinking, enabling smooth airflow and reducing the risk of blockages. This makes them particularly useful in dynamic applications where hoses need to navigate complex machinery or equipment setups.


3. Chemical Resistance Polyurethane inherently resists a range of chemicals, oils, and solvents, making these hoses suitable for various industrial applications, including chemical processing and automotive maintenance. This feature is vital for ensuring that the hoses do not degrade when exposed to potentially harmful substances.


4. Lightweight Design Compared to other materials, polyurethane hoses are remarkably lightweight. This aspect not only improves maneuverability but also minimizes worker fatigue, especially in manual handling scenarios, thereby enhancing overall efficiency.

5. Static dissipation Certain polyurethane vacuum hoses are designed with static-dissipative properties, making them ideal for environments where static buildup can pose safety risks or affect sensitive equipment. This feature is particularly beneficial in the electronics or semiconductor industries.


Applications


Polyurethane vacuum hoses find applications in numerous sectors, including


- Industrial Manufacturing They are widely used in factories for dust collection, material handling, and vacuum conveying of powders and granules.


- Food Processing Their compliance with food safety standards makes them suitable for conveying powders, granules, and bulk materials in food production, where hygiene is paramount.


- Automotive Industry PU hoses are ideal for vacuum systems in automotive manufacturing, where efficient dust extraction and material transfer are crucial.


- Healthcare In the medical field, polyurethane vacuum hoses are employed in various applications, including suction systems for healthcare devices due to their adaptability and ease of sterilization.


- Construction These hoses are used in construction sites for vacuuming debris and fine dust, ensuring a cleaner work environment and promoting safety standards.
